Full dual-agent support so Codex CLI users get the same Pilot Shell experience as Claude Code users across all Console features. Sessions: CodexSessionReader parses ~/.codex/sessions/ JSONL files, merged with Claude sessions in Dashboard and Sessions views with agent badge and All/Claude/Codex filter toggle. Usage: Codex cost tracking via codex-parser with model-specific pricing, aggregated into daily/monthly charts with agent filtering. Memories: Hook pipeline fixed for Codex (hookSpecificOutput passthrough instead of systemMessage, context handler enabled, no ugly display), all memory lifecycle hooks added (session-init, observation, summarize, session-end), agent column migration on sdk_sessions, observations API agent filter, Memories UI toggle. Extensions: Codex extensions discovery and display alongside Claude extensions in the Extensions view. Quality hooks: file_checker (with apply_patch format support), tool_token_saver, context_monitor (transcript estimation fallback), spec_stop_guard — all ported to codex_hooks.json. Installer: codex_files step installs hooks, skills, MCP config, and AGENTS.md for Codex CLI. Agent runtime detection for both CLIs. Docs: Codex CLI getting-started guide, updated hooks/extensions/MCP docs for dual-agent coverage.
